**Visitor Policy — Loading Dock Hours**

The loading dock at the Penmore Annex accepts deliveries between 07:30 and 15:00 on weekdays only. Couriers arriving outside these hours should be redirected to the main reception of Tellavane House, where parcels can be signed for at the desk. Oversized shipments require advance notice to the facilities team, ideally one business day ahead. Drivers must remain with their vehicles at all times. Reception staff escorting a courier through the dock entrance should use the badge code below.

door code, tawef-bahof: bdg-LMFWZ-8

Leadership Review Briefing — Ormsdale Manufacturing

Heads of department: the hiring freeze in the Fabrication Division continues. Headcount down nine via attrition; requisitions paused; overtime up 6% and monitored. Exceptions require COO approval. No production slippage to date. Review at next leadership session. Strategic context is given in the confidential note below.

management briefing: Headcount on the Belix team goes from 60 to 93 by the end of November. Gross margin on Belix came in at 23 percent against a plan of 47 percent.

## Environments: ORM refactor status

The Marrowlane service is mid-refactor from the legacy veldt ORM to the new mapper layer. Plugin authors should target the compatibility shim, which is present in all environments, though staging runs the newer mapper exclusively. Behavioral differences are documented per environment on the subpages. Each environment's shim resolves its backing store according to the settings shown here.

deployment values, kahop-bajog:
ulaix:
  log_level: error
  metrics_host: metrics.ulaix.lumicsys.internal
  pin: 8638
  pool_size: 8